  7. hi boyz and girlz, I have got a bit of a weber carby hored going. I have got 40 dcoe, 32/36 X 2 and a 34/34dms. I am looking to put one on my standard 4k engine, any one jetted one up for this before? p.s. i can use google. I riped this super jamie's web site (top guy) A Weber 32/36 DGV is the most common aftermarket downdraft around. Usually you'll need to jet down a carburettor like this, unless someone has already done the work for you, or you have a fairly modified engine. For a 3K/4K, start at around 130 mains, 170 air jets, 50 idle and take it from there. Basic tuning tips: If the car "stumbles" forward but revs eventually climb, you're running too rich. If the car just cuts and dies, you're running too lean. i'll post up some pics if any one is intrested. chris
